Class EmfPlusColorMatrixEffect

Class EmfPlusColorMatrixEffect

Το όνομα: Aspose.Imaging.FileFormats.Emf.EmfPlus.Objects Συγκέντρωση: Aspose.Imaging.dll (25.5.0)

Το αντικείμενο ColorMatrixEffect καθορίζει μια λεπτή μεταμόρφωση που πρέπει να εφαρμοστεί σε μια εικόνα.

public sealed class EmfPlusColorMatrixEffect : EmfPlusImageEffectsObjectType

Inheritance

object MetaObject EmfPlusObject EmfPlusImageEffectsObjectType EmfPlusColorMatrixEffect

Κληρονομημένα μέλη

object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Remarks

Οι εικόνες του Bitmap καθορίζονται από τα αντικείμενα του EmfPlusBitmap (μέρος 2.2.2.2).εκτελείται πολλαπλασιάζοντας ένα βακτήριο χρώματος από ένα αντικείμενο ColorMatrixEffect.εκτελεί μια γραμμική μεταμόρφωση, συμπεριλαμβανομένης της αντανάκλασης, της περιστροφής, της διαίρεσης ή της κλίμακας που ακολουθείται από μια μετάφραση.

Constructors

EmfPlusColorMatrixEffect()

public EmfPlusColorMatrixEffect()

Properties

Matrix

Πάρτε ή τοποθετήστε τη ματρυξία.

public int[][] Matrix { get; set; }

Αξία ιδιοκτησίας

int [ ]

MatrixN0

Αποκτά ή τοποθετεί το Ματρίκο[N][0] της 5x5 χρώματος. Αυτή η γραμμή χρησιμοποιείται για μετασχηματισμό.

public int[] MatrixN0 { get; set; }

Αξία ιδιοκτησίας

int [ ]

Remarks

Matrix_0_0, (4 bytes): Ματρίκος[0][0], ο οποίος είναι ο παράγοντας του κόκκινου χρώματος.Matrix_1_0 (4 bytes): Ματρίκος[1][0].Matrix_2_0 (4 μίτες): Ματρίκος[2][0].Matrix_3_0 (4 μίτες): Ματρίκος[3][0].Matrix_4_0 (4 μίτες): Ματρίκος[4][0]. Αυτή η τιμή ΠΡΕΠΕΙ να είναι 0.0.

MatrixN1

Αποκτά ή τοποθετεί το Matrix[N][1] της 5x5 χρώμα matrice. Αυτή η σειρά χρησιμοποιείται για μετασχηματισμούς.

public int[] MatrixN1 { get; set; }

Αξία ιδιοκτησίας

int [ ]

Remarks

Matrix_0_1 (4 bytes): Ματρίκος[0][1].Matrix_ 1_1 (4 bytes): Matris[1][1], ο οποίος είναι ο παράγοντας για το πράσινο χρώμα.Matrix_2_1 (4 bytes): Ματρίκος[2][1].Matrix_3_1 (4 bytes): Ματρίκος[3][1].Matrix_4_0 (4 μίτες): Ματρίκος[4][0]. Αυτή η τιμή ΠΡΕΠΕΙ να είναι 0.0.

MatrixN2

Αποκτά ή τοποθετεί το Matrix[N][2] της 5x5 χρώμα matrice. Αυτή η σειρά χρησιμοποιείται για μετασχηματισμούς.

public int[] MatrixN2 { get; set; }

Αξία ιδιοκτησίας

int [ ]

Remarks

Matrix_0_2 (4 bytes): Ματρίκος[0][2].Matrix_1_2 (4 bytes): Ματρίκος[1][2].Matrix_2_4 (4 bytes): Matris[2][2], ο οποίος είναι ο παράγοντας για το χρώμα μπλε.Matrix_3_1 (4 bytes): Ματρίκος[3][1].Matrix_4_0 (4 μίτες): Ματρίκος[4][0]. Αυτή η τιμή ΠΡΕΠΕΙ να είναι 0.0.

MatrixN3

Αποκτά ή τοποθετεί το Matrix[N][3] του 5x5 χρώματος matrix. Αυτή η σειρά χρησιμοποιείται για μετασχηματισμούς.

public int[] MatrixN3 { get; set; }

Αξία ιδιοκτησίας

int [ ]

Remarks

Matrix_0_3 (4 bytes): Ματρίκος[0][3].Matrix_1_3 (4 bytes): Ματρίκος[1][3].Matrix_2_3 (4 bytes): Ματρίκος[2][3].Matrix_3_4 (4 bytes): Matris[3][3], ο οποίος είναι ο παράγοντας για το άλφα (διαφάνεια)Matrix_4_0 (4 μίτες): Ματρίκος[4][0]. Αυτή η τιμή ΠΡΕΠΕΙ να είναι 0.0.

MatrixN4

Αποκτά ή τοποθετεί το Matrix[N][4] του 5x5 χρώματος. Αυτή η γραμμή χρησιμοποιείται για μεταφράσεις χρωμάτων.

public int[] MatrixN4 { get; set; }

Αξία ιδιοκτησίας

int [ ]

Remarks

Matrix_0_4 (4 bytes): Ματρίκος[0][4].Matrix_1_4 (4 bytes): Ματρίκος[1][4].Matrix_2_4 (4 bytes): Ματρίκος[2][4].Matrix_3_4 (4 bytes): Ματρίκος[3][4].Matrix_4_3 (4 bytes): Matris[4][4] Αυτή η τιμή ΠΡΕΠΕΙ να είναι 1.0.

 Ελληνικά